About DataKind

DataKind is a global nonprofit dedicated to harnessing the power of data science and artificial intelligence (AI) in the service of humanity. Named one of Fast Company's 2017 top 10 innovative nonprofits, DataKind teams talented pro bono experts from academia and industry with visionary change makers to collaboratively design innovative solutions to tough social challenges. We help social organizations apply their data to predictive analytics, machine learning algorithms, and AI needs in a way that both increases impact and is sensitive to the ethical considerations they have.

  • We are 20,000 strong: DataKind volunteers hail from almost every country across the world, representing a community of technologists and social change makers who believe in using data science and AI for a stronger planet and a more just and prosperous world.
  • We have served 300+ projects around the world: From using satellite imagery to measure crop yields to automating the fight against hate speech online, our volunteer community has shown up to support a range of humanitarian needs.
  • People are at the center of our process: The most advanced machine learning algorithms are useless if they’re not designed for real people’s problems. DataKind celebrates human centered design principles that focus on the “why,” the “for whom,” and the “should we” long before we ever get going on the “what.”
  • “AI for Good” will only succeed if it’s “AI for All”: We will continue our work until all people and all communities can use digital technology for the outcomes they want to see. We support not just the tech communities of today, but anyone in any community who wants to lead in how data technologies serve their needs fairly.

The Next Phase

DataKind has been honored to work with social change organizations around the world to do over 300 projects these past eight years. Those projects have resulted in more effective NGOs, more funding for social change organizations, and more awareness of the power (and pitfalls) of data science and AI in the social sector. However, we have always known that we will not be able to combat all of the world’s looming challenges on the backs of individual, uncoordinated, short-term projects alone. Thanks to generous long-term support from The Rockefeller Foundation and the Mastercard Center for Inclusive Growth, we are now focusing the DataKind network on issue areas, such as improving health outcomes through Community Health Workers or increasing economic resilience. Over a period of five years, we have been granted $20M to make this vision a reality, and we are looking for people to join us in this journey. You can read more about the new strategy here.

About the Opportunity

The Manager, Human Resources will ensure the well-being and productivity of the growing DataKind team. In particular, hiring and onboarding will be major priorities in the first two years of the role. Reporting to the Director, Operations, you’ll manage our day-to-day people operations, combining deep people orientation and passion for working across lines of difference with experience coordinating across stakeholders, mobilizing others, and getting things done. You’ll relish the room for creativity in this role, looking for ways to innovate and improve, while also respecting critical details, business needs, and compliance requirements.

What You’ll Do

The Manager will be responsible for the following in addition to any other project assigned by the Director, Operations:

Talent Acquisition and Onboarding (60%*)

  • Cultivate a robust recruitment pipeline for each role and for future opportunities, with an emphasis on under-represented identities in the tech space and alignment with DataKind values.
  • Steward cost-efficient and timely hiring. This includes working with hiring managers to understand their needs and equip them to succeed in role scoping, interviewing, and decision-making.
  • Manage a data-driven process that mitigates bias, from defining core competencies for use in assessing candidates to tracking any correlation between demographics and success in the process; use your findings to continuously improve how we work.
  • Work with supervisors to transition staff and contractors in and out of our organization smoothly, positioning them and their teammates for success.

Staff Engagement, Professional Development, and Culture (25%*)

  • Embody DataKind’s norms and values; look for ways to continuously reemphasize them to new hires and tenured staff alike.
  • Compose and issue regular engagement surveys; support the Director, Operations to design and implement action plans based on the findings.
  • Lead office events team, from social outings and games to celebrations of birthdays and work anniversaries.
  • Track and promote staff use of annual professional development funds and share or create additional opportunities for learning.

Benefits, Compensation, and Compliance (15%*)

  • Stay abreast of changing policies and regulations, initiating updates as needed; maintain compliance with global, federal, and state regulations concerning employment, benefits, and leaves of absence.
  • Select and review benefits within our PEO, Justworks; answer staff questions and implement accommodations for special cases like out-of-state employees.
  • Support regular compensation reviews to ensure salary bands are consistent and strategic.
  • Maintain staff and contractor records in Justworks as well as documentation of processes and decision-making (e.g., hiring, promotion, termination).

*These estimates are subject to change based on business needs.

How You’ll be Measured

At the end of Year One, the Manager, Human Resources will have accomplished the following:

  • Filled 10+ open roles with full-time staff or contractors within 90 days of posting the job description/request for proposals.
  • Tracked team retention rate regularly, including developing a target rate and implementing strategies to move the current rate towards that target.
  • Led the volunteer-run Events Team, with each DK staff member attending 75% of activities from birthday celebrations to games and happy hours.
  • Reviewed staff benefits, compensation, and policy handbooks, with all staff reporting they understand what’s available to them and expected of them in these areas.
  • Designed an element of staff engagement and education, be it a new way to celebrate and reinforce our values, a new training program increasing staff familiarity with concepts and terminology around equity, or giving and receiving feedback.
